Festive ladies lunch. Gather your girlfriends and don your best festive outfits for an afternoon of seasonal fun.

  • Sparkling prosecco reception
  • Delicious 4 course Christmas lunch
  • Fabulous female host throughout
  • Live entertainment
  • Raffles and auction
  • A fashion concession
  • and more!

Christmas Cracker is the perfect pre-Christmas event all in aid of Springhill Hospice.
